We are in garden mode once again.  We have been keeping busy pulling weeds in the gardens.  The vegetables are just starting.  We have had our first batch of green beans, the zucchini are in production now, the beets are nice sized and ready to eat or be made into pickle beets.  We have had some nice peppers, lettuce, spinach and lots of kale from the gardens already.  There have been a few peas and we had some new potatoes.
